Sandra Ibarra
No birthday available.
No biography available.
No birthday available.
No biography available.
Media | ||||
---|---|---|---|---|
Movie | 2002 | Killer Barbys vs. Dracula | Selena | |
Movie | 2003 | On the Threshold to Another World | Herself | |
Movie | 1990 | Oscuros rinocerontes enjaulados... muy a la moda | The Boss' Wife |
No crew credits available.